INLAND AIR MAILS.

O.

CLAltK,

For Gisborne, 6 a.m. and 11 a.m. daily except Sunday. For all South Island officcs, including oflices served by the ncw Nelson-Grey-mouth-Hokitiku service eommeueing E'ebruary 23, 1937. Mails close at C p.m. daily except Sunday. Letters tnust bear speeial air mail postage and be specially marked. The following rates apply: — (1) For delivery within the Dominion, 2d per oz. (Postnge aiid air fee combintcl)*

Postmaster.
